4-Methylumbelliferyl phosphate
4-Methylumbelliferyl phosphate (4-MUP), an anionic organophosphate, is a acid and alkaline phosphatase fluorogenic substrate. 4-Methylumbelliferyl phosphate is also a nerve agent simulant[1][2][3].
